  • Patent number: 8585837
    Abstract: The manufacturing method of high-manganese spheroidal graphite cast iron with exhibiting low magnetism, and excellent wear resistance, castability, and machinability, and having a composition which consists of, 2.5 to 4.0 wt. % of C content, 1.5 to 6.0 wt. % of Si content, 7.0 to 18.0 wt. % of Mn content, and 0.015 to 0.1 wt. % of Mg content, and when the Mn content falls within the range of 7.0 to 10.0 wt. %, consists of 10.0 wt. % or smaller of Ni content, or when the Mn content falls within the range of 10.0 to 18.0 wt. %, consists of Ni content being in the range satisfies the following formula: [Mn wt. %>Ni wt. %], the method comprises heating the above cast iron to the temperature of 1073 to 1373K to decompose the carbides, and then quenching from 1073 to 1273K the resulting cast iron to form a metastable austenite matrix structure that contains no carbide or a reduced amount of carbides.
